可视化网站开发的关键技术有哪些?
随着互联网技术的飞速发展,可视化网站开发已经成为当今网站建设的重要趋势。它不仅能够提升用户体验,还能为网站带来更高的访问量和转化率。那么,可视化网站开发的关键技术有哪些呢?本文将为您一一揭晓。
一、前端技术
HTML5:作为现代网页开发的基础,HTML5提供了丰富的语义化标签,使得网页结构更加清晰,有利于搜索引擎优化(SEO)。
CSS3:CSS3提供了丰富的样式效果,如阴影、圆角、动画等,可以打造出更加美观的视觉效果。
JavaScript:JavaScript是网页开发的核心技术之一,它负责实现网页的交互功能,如动态内容加载、表单验证等。
Vue.js:Vue.js是一款流行的前端框架,它具有易学易用、组件化开发等特点,可以提高开发效率。
React:React是Facebook开发的一款前端框架,它采用虚拟DOM技术,能够提高网页的渲染性能。
Angular:Angular是Google开发的一款前端框架,它具有强大的数据绑定和模块化开发能力。
二、后端技术
Node.js:Node.js是一款基于Chrome V8引擎的JavaScript运行环境,它具有高性能、高并发等特点,适用于构建高性能的网站。
Express:Express是一个简洁的Node.js Web应用框架,它可以帮助开发者快速搭建Web应用。
Koa:Koa是Express的下一代框架,它更加注重异步编程和代码组织。
Spring Boot:Spring Boot是Java开发的一款轻量级框架,它简化了Spring应用的配置和部署。
Django:Django是Python开发的一款高级Web框架,它具有丰富的内置功能,如ORM、表单验证等。
三、数据库技术
MySQL:MySQL是一款流行的开源关系型数据库,它具有高性能、稳定性等特点。
MongoDB:MongoDB是一款文档型数据库,它具有高性能、可扩展性等特点,适用于处理大量非结构化数据。
Redis:Redis是一款高性能的内存数据库,它具有高性能、持久化等特点,适用于缓存、消息队列等场景。
四、其他关键技术
响应式设计:响应式设计可以使网站在不同设备上保持良好的视觉效果和用户体验。
图片优化:图片优化可以减少网页加载时间,提高网站性能。
SEO优化:SEO优化可以提高网站在搜索引擎中的排名,吸引更多用户访问。
用户体验设计:用户体验设计可以提升用户在网站上的满意度,增加用户粘性。
案例分析:
以某电商网站为例,该网站采用HTML5、CSS3、JavaScript等技术实现前端开发,后端使用Node.js和Express框架搭建服务器,数据库采用MySQL存储商品信息,MongoDB存储用户数据,Redis作为缓存使用。同时,该网站采用响应式设计,确保在不同设备上都能提供良好的用户体验。
总结:
可视化网站开发的关键技术涵盖了前端、后端、数据库等多个方面。掌握这些技术,有助于开发者打造出高性能、易用、美观的网站。随着互联网技术的不断发展,可视化网站开发将越来越受到重视。
猜你喜欢:微服务监控